Step-by-Step Guide on Setting Up and Using the Standing Squat Machine
Setting up the squat stand exercise correctly is essential for getting the most out of your workout and ensuring that you perform the exercise safely. Follow these steps for proper setup:
- Adjust the Foot Platform:
Start by adjusting the foot platform to a height that allows you to maintain a 90-degree bend in your knees when you step onto the machine. The feet should be positioned slightly apart and firmly planted on the platform. Your knees should align with your toes, and your back should be supported by the machine’s backrest. - Set the Weight:
Select the appropriate weight for your fitness level. Start with a lighter weight if you’re new to the machine, and gradually increase the resistance as you get stronger. The standing squat machine typically uses weight plates that can be adjusted to your desired resistance level. - Position Your Shoulders Under the Shoulder Pads:
Ensure that the shoulder pads are positioned comfortably on your shoulders, not your neck. The pads should provide support without causing discomfort, allowing you to maintain a neutral spine while you squat. Adjust the shoulder pads as necessary to ensure they fit securely but comfortably. - Step Onto the Foot Platform:
Place both feet flat on the foot platform. Keep your feet hip-width apart, with your toes pointing slightly outward. The weight should be distributed evenly across your feet, with pressure on the heels and the balls of the feet. Avoid letting your knees collapse inward. - Perform the Squat:
Stand upright, keeping your chest lifted and your core engaged. Begin by lowering your body by bending your knees and hips. Keep your back straight and avoid rounding your spine. Lower yourself as deep as your flexibility allows, ideally until your thighs are parallel to the floor or slightly lower. Push through your heels to return to the standing position. - Controlled Movement:
Perform the squat in a slow, controlled manner. Do not rush through the movement. Lower your body down with control, pause briefly at the bottom, and then push up slowly to the starting position. Avoid locking your knees when standing up and maintain a steady rhythm throughout the exercise.

Common Mistakes to Avoid While Using the Machine to Prevent Injury
Although the standing squat machine is designed to be safer than traditional squats, there are still common mistakes that can lead to injury or reduced effectiveness. Be mindful of the following errors:
- Leaning Too Far Forward:
Leaning too far forward during the squat can cause strain on your lower back and shift the focus away from the legs. Keep your chest lifted and avoid bending at the waist. Make sure your spine remains neutral throughout the exercise. - Allowing the Knees to Collapse Inward:
One of the most common mistakes in squats is letting the knees cave inward during the movement. This places undue stress on the knee joints and can lead to injury. Ensure that your knees are tracking in line with your toes and do not move inward as you lower yourself. - Overloading the Weight:
Using too much weight can lead to poor form and increase the risk of injury. Start with a light weight and gradually increase the resistance as your strength improves. Ensure that you can complete each rep with control before adding more weight. - Rounding the Lower Back:
Rounding the lower back during squats can lead to spinal injury. Always keep your back straight and your core engaged to protect the spine. If you find yourself leaning forward or rounding your back, reduce the weight or adjust your form. - Not Using Full Range of Motion:
Partial squats limit the effectiveness of the exercise. Try to lower yourself as deep as possible, ideally until your thighs are parallel to the floor or slightly lower. Using the full range of motion ensures optimal muscle activation and development.

Overview of Various Standing Squat Machine Variations
There are several variations of the standing squat machine that can be performed to focus on different areas of the lower body. By adjusting your foot stance or using one leg at a time, you can modify the exercise to emphasize specific muscle groups and improve overall leg development. Below are some of the most common standing squat machine variations:
- Wide Stance Squat:
The wide stance squat variation involves positioning your feet wider than shoulder-width apart, with your toes pointing slightly outward. This variation increases activation in the inner thighs (adductors) and helps to target the glutes and hamstrings more effectively. - Narrow Stance Squat:
For the narrow stance squat, position your feet closer together, often hip-width or slightly narrower. This variation places more emphasis on the quadriceps and works the front of the thighs more intensely. The narrow stance also reduces the involvement of the glutes and hamstrings, allowing for greater quad activation. - Single-Leg Squat:
The single-leg squat variation involves using one leg at a time to perform the squat while the other leg remains elevated or supported. This exercise challenges balance and stability and is excellent for targeting each leg individually. It helps address muscle imbalances and engages the glutes, quads, and hamstrings on each leg.
How Each Variation Targets Different Parts of the Lower Body
Each standing squat machine variation activates different muscles in the lower body, and understanding these differences can help you tailor your workout to achieve specific goals. Here’s how each variation targets different areas of the lower body:
- Wide Stance Squat:
The wide stance squat emphasizes the glutes, hamstrings, and inner thighs. The wider stance recruits the adductors (muscles on the inside of the thighs), which are often less engaged in a traditional squat. The wider positioning of the feet also encourages deeper hip flexion, which enhances glute activation and helps in building the outer glutes. Additionally, this stance activates the hamstrings, particularly in the lowering phase, making it an excellent variation for overall posterior chain development. - Narrow Stance Squat:
The narrow stance squat primarily targets the quadriceps, which are responsible for knee extension. By keeping the feet closer together, the focus shifts more toward the front of the thighs, with less involvement from the glutes and hamstrings. This variation is perfect for individuals looking to develop strength and size in the quads, particularly the vastus medialis (the teardrop-shaped muscle above the knee). It is also effective for improving knee stability and mobility. - Single-Leg Squat:
The single-leg squat variation engages the glutes, quads, hamstrings, and calves in a more isolated fashion. Since the exercise is performed one leg at a time, it forces each leg to handle the load individually, improving muscle imbalances and enhancing stability. The glutes are heavily involved in this variation, as they help extend the hip during the upward phase of the squat. Additionally, the quads and hamstrings are activated as the supporting leg performs the squat motion. Single-leg squats also engage the core muscles more to stabilize the torso, improving overall balance and coordination.

The Importance of Progressive Overload and Resistance Adjustments for Muscle Growth
To maximize muscle growth and power development on the standing squat machine, progressive overload is key. This principle involves gradually increasing the weight or intensity of the exercise to continuously challenge your muscles, leading to growth and strength gains. Here’s how to effectively apply progressive overload on the standing squat machine:
- Gradual Weight Increases: Start with a weight that allows you to perform 8-12 reps with good form. As your muscles adapt and the exercise becomes easier, incrementally increase the weight by 5-10% to continue challenging the muscles. This gradual increase will ensure that your muscles keep growing and developing power.
- Adjusting Resistance: In addition to increasing the weight, adjusting the resistance settings on the machine can also add intensity to the exercise. Some standing squat machines allow you to change the resistance throughout the movement, providing an even greater challenge to the muscles during the squat. Experimenting with different resistance levels will ensure that the muscles are continuously taxed.
- Increased Volume: Another way to apply progressive overload is by increasing the number of sets or reps performed. For example, if you are currently performing 3 sets of 10 reps, try increasing to 4 sets or increasing the reps to 12-15 per set. This increase in training volume places more stress on the muscles, promoting growth and strength.
- Tempo Variations: Altering the tempo of the squat can also help improve power development. Try slowing down the eccentric (lowering) phase of the squat or pausing at the bottom for 2-3 seconds before rising back up. This increases the time under tension, which promotes muscle growth and helps improve overall squat performance.
How to Use the Machine to Improve Explosive Strength, Ideal for Sports Performance
Explosive strength is critical for sports performance, particularly in movements like sprinting, jumping, and quick directional changes. The standing squat machine can be used to enhance explosive power, which is essential for athletes looking to improve their performance. Here’s how to use the machine to develop explosive strength:
- Incorporating Plyometric Movements: One way to improve explosive power is by incorporating plyometric movements, such as jump squats, into your workout routine. After performing a set of standing squats with the machine, you can follow it up with bodyweight jump squats to engage fast-twitch muscle fibers and improve explosiveness.
- Using Heavy Loads for Power Development: To train for explosive strength, you need to lift heavy loads at a fast tempo. Using the standing squat machine with heavier weights for 3-5 sets of 3-5 reps can help build the maximal strength needed for explosive power. Focus on performing the squat quickly and explosively while maintaining good form.
- Speed Work: Another effective method is to perform lighter weight squats with an emphasis on speed. Set the weight at about 50-60% of your maximum and aim to complete the squat as quickly as possible while maintaining control. This speed work will help increase the rate at which your muscles generate force, which is crucial for explosive strength.
- Unilateral Training: To improve balance and unilateral strength, consider incorporating single-leg variations of the standing squat machine. Using one leg at a time will help develop power on each side of the body independently, which is essential for improving athletic performance in sports that require unilateral movements like running or cutting.

The main difference between a hack squat and a standing squat machine lies in their design and movement mechanics. A hack squat machine typically involves a sled that you push upward while your body is angled back. This machine places more emphasis on the quadriceps and allows for a controlled range of motion. It also offers back support, which can reduce strain on the lower back, making it a good choice for individuals looking to focus on leg strength with added stability.
On the other hand, a standing squat machine involves a more upright posture, and it generally uses a platform that you stand on to perform the squat motion. This machine offers a more natural squat movement by engaging the core for balance and stability. The standing squat machine is typically less restrictive in terms of body positioning and is often seen as a more functional way to perform squats, engaging the core and other stabilizing muscles. While both machines target the same muscle groups, the standing squat machine provides a more dynamic and engaging movement for those looking to work on their overall balance and core strength.
